2026 INTERNATIONAL ANTI-CORRUPTION YOUNG JOURNALIST CONFERENCE

Application Deadline: 15 July 2026

LOCATION: Dominican Republic

Transparency International would like to invite young journalists from all over the world who are passionate about fighting corruption to apply for our 2026 programme. They have 10 places available for journalists in the early stages of their professional career to join us at the International Anti-Corruption Conference in the Dominican Republic from 1-4 December 2026.

ELIGIBILITY:

The application is open to young journalists from all over the world 

Participants must be proficient in English, under 35 years old, and be prepared to develop at least one report and to secure coverage in a media outlet after the event.

You can apply here until 15 July 2026. You can find out more about the programme in the Frequently Asked Questions section.

You must be currently working as a journalist, with demonstrable experience of reporting on social, political, or economic issues. Journalists from digital, print, broadcast, or multimedia backgrounds are all welcome to apply.

You must be passionate about fighting corruption and committed to learning more about Transparency International and the issues we work on.

As part of a mentored programme participants will have the chance to join the conference discussions, interview leaders and activists, and build their knowledge of the latest trends in the anti-corruption space.

They are committed to creating an inclusive work environment where diversity is valued and where there is equality of opportunity. They actively seek a diverse applicant pool and therefore welcome applications from qualified candidates of all regions, countries, cultures, and backgrounds.

Selection for the young journalist programme is made on a competitive basis, and they do not discriminate on the basis of national origin, race, colour or ethnic background, religious belief, sex, gender identity and expression or sexual orientation, marital or family status, age or ability. They kindly ask applicants to refrain from including in their application information relating to the above as well as from attaching photos.

Successful participants are expected to develop a report linked to the topics from the conference and to independently pitch it to a media outlet. In addition, participants will be required to adhere to the conditions set out in a terms of reference and code of conduct.

BENEFIT:

The programme includes an economy return flight to Punta Cana, the Dominican Republic and 5 nights’  accommodation plus breakfast, lunch, and dinner at the conference hotel (arriving 30 November, departing 5 December 2026). Alcoholic drinks are not included. Transparency International will also reimburse visa processing costs, agreed upon in advance and on submission of receipts. Any other travel costs are participants’ responsibility.

ELE-VATE AI AFRICA: PRESIDENTIAL AFRICAN YOUTH IN ARTIFICIAL INTELLIGENCE AND ROBOTICS COMPETITION 

Application Deadline: 30 June 2026 at 21:45 GMT (Deadline extended)

LOCATION: Egypt

The Presidential African Youth in Artificial Intelligence and Robotics Competition is a flagship continental initiative advancing Africa’s leadership in the Fourth Industrial Revolution (4IR) through Artificial Intelligence, Robotics, and Emerging Technologies. Co-convened by the African Union Development Agency (AUDA-NEPAD) and Ele-vate AI Africa, the initiative unites policy, industry, and innovation to empower Africa’s youth and accelerate inclusive, technology-driven development.

For the Third Edition (2026), they are honoured to be hosted by the Government of the Arab Republic of Egypt, through the Ministry of Communications and Information Technology (MCIT).

ELIGIBILITY:

This competition connects young innovators with investors, policymakers, and industry pioneers, driving real-world applications of AI and automation while influencing regulatory frameworks and funding mechanisms to accelerate Africa’s digital and industrial evolution. With AUDA-NEPAD, Ele-vate AI, and the AU Member states championing this movement, the Presidential African Youth in AI and Robotics Competition stands as a beacon of Africa’s commitment to technological sovereignty, economic resilience, and global innovation leadership turning potential into prosperity.

Submissions OPEN! The call for submissions for the Third Edition of the Presidential African Youth in Artificial Intelligence and Robotics Competition 2026 is now OPEN!

The Presidential African Youth in Artificial Intelligence and Robotics competition is open to all African Union (AU) Member States. The AU is made up of 55 Member States which represent all the countries on the African continent. The Competition features 12 categories covering some of the most crucial sectors in Africa’s development along with a Prestigious Presidential award.

Eligibility:
 Participants must be African youth aged between 15 and 35 years. Applicants under the age of 18 are required to provide written consent from a Parent or Legal guardian.
Teams or individuals can enter the competition.
Registration:
 Applications open on the 10th of February 2026 at 10:00 GMT.
 Provide accurate information; any falsification will result in disqualification.
 Only projects that meet the category specified, terms and conditions will be contacted.
Project Submission Deadline:
Submit AI or robotics projects by 30th of June 2026 at 21:45 GMT (Deadline extended)
Projects must align with the competition theme and guidelines.
Intellectual Property:
Participants retain ownership of their projects.
The organisers may use project details for promotional purposes.
Code of Conduct:
Respectful and ethical behaviour is expected.
Any form of cheating or plagiarism will lead to disqualification.

BENEFIT:

 Prizes:
  Prizes will be awarded based on merit.
  All finalists will be informed via email and announced publicly on our Social Media platforms (Currently available on X and LinkedIn) on the 17th of September 2026.

Final Event Attendance:
Finalists must attend the virtual or physical award ceremony.
Unavailability / no response (Unreachable) may result in the forfeiture of prizes.
Presidential Awards finalists will recieve Global recognition at United Nations International Telecommunication Union ‘s AI for Good Global Summit in Geneva 07-10th July 2026 
Presidential Awards Ceremony (live) 12th -13th October 2026
Virtual Awards Ceremony October 2026
